Taxonomic Classification

Rank Beautiful Pearl Plum Mildew
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Fungi (Fungi)
Phylum Arthropoda (Arthropods) Ascomycota (Sac Fungi)
Class Insecta (Insects) Leotiomycetes (Leotiomycetes)
Order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) Helotiales (Helotiales)
Family Crambidae Erysiphaceae
Genus Agrotera Podosphaera
Species Agrotera nemoralis Podosphaera tridactyla
